[330] **"I did not delight in that"** means: I did not find, did not attain, did not obtain — therefore, "I did not delight in that." Hence that brahmin said: Those who in the past explained things to me (thus said the venerable Hemaka) apart from the teaching of Gotama, saying, "So it was, so it will be" — all that is hearsay (itihītiha), all that merely increases speculation: I did not delight in that.
